Blaze King wood stoves are renowned for their efficiency and durability, making them a popular choice among homeowners seeking reliable heating solutions. The cost of these stoves can vary depending on several factors, including the model, size, and features. Typically, Blaze King wood stoves range from $2,000 to $4,000, with some high-end models potentially costing more. It's important to consider installation costs, which can add an additional $1,000 to $2,000, depending on the complexity of the installation. Factors Affecting Cost: Explanation of features, size, efficiency, and other factors influencing the price

The cost of Blaze King wood stoves can vary significantly based on several key factors. One of the primary influences on price is the size of the stove. Larger stoves, which are capable of heating bigger spaces, typically cost more due to the increased materials and manufacturing complexity. For instance, a stove with a heating capacity of 3,000 square feet will likely be more expensive than one designed for 1,500 square feet.

Another critical factor affecting the cost is the efficiency of the stove. High-efficiency models, which convert a greater percentage of the wood's energy into heat, often come with advanced features such as improved combustion systems and better insulation. These features not only enhance performance but also contribute to a higher price tag. For example, a stove with an efficiency rating of 80% might cost more than a similar model with a 70% efficiency rating.

The materials used in the construction of the stove also play a significant role in determining its cost. Stoves made from high-quality materials like cast iron or stainless steel tend to be more expensive than those made from less durable materials. This is because these materials offer better heat retention, durability, and aesthetic appeal. Additionally, the cost of labor and manufacturing processes can influence the final price. Stoves that are handcrafted or assembled with precision engineering techniques may carry a premium price due to the higher labor costs involved.

Other factors that can affect the cost include the stove's design and aesthetic features. Models with intricate designs, decorative elements, or customizable options often come at a higher price. Furthermore, the brand reputation and warranty offered by the manufacturer can also impact the cost. Well-established brands with a strong reputation for quality and reliability may charge more for their products, while longer warranties can provide added value but also increase the price.

In summary, the cost of Blaze King wood stoves is influenced by a combination of factors including size, efficiency, materials, manufacturing processes, design features, brand reputation, and warranty. Understanding these factors can help consumers make informed decisions when selecting a stove that meets their heating needs and budget constraints.

Where to Purchase: Information on retailers, both online and physical, where Blaze King stoves can be bought

Blaze King wood stoves are available through a variety of retailers, both online and in physical stores. To find a local dealer, you can visit the Blaze King website and use their dealer locator tool. Simply enter your zip code, and the website will provide a list of authorized dealers in your area. These dealers can offer personalized advice, installation services, and after-sales support.

For those who prefer the convenience of online shopping, Blaze King stoves can also be purchased from various e-commerce platforms. Websites like Amazon, Home Depot, and Lowe's often carry a selection of Blaze King models. When shopping online, be sure to check the seller's ratings and reviews to ensure a reputable purchase. Additionally, consider the shipping costs and delivery times, as these can vary significantly between retailers.

If you're looking for a more personalized shopping experience, you might consider visiting a specialty fireplace store. These stores typically have knowledgeable staff who can help you select the right stove for your needs and provide guidance on installation and maintenance. They may also offer a wider range of models and customization options than general home improvement stores.

When purchasing a Blaze King stove, it's important to buy from an authorized dealer to ensure you're getting a genuine product with a valid warranty. Unauthorized dealers may sell counterfeit or refurbished stoves, which can be dangerous and may not perform as expected. Always verify the dealer's credentials before making a purchase.
